The five-race series will offer decent prizemoney, media coverage and a high-standard of organisation. The full series will launch in 2025, but an abbreviated three-race version kicks off in July 2024.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<figure data-wp-context=\"{&quot;imageId&quot;:&quot;69e95ba337955&quot;}\" data-wp-interactive=\"core\/image\" data-wp-key=\"69e95ba337955\" class=\"wp-block-image alignwide size-full wp-lightbox-container\"><img loading=\"lazy\" decoding=\"async\" width=\"1800\" height=\"1350\" data-wp-class--hide=\"state.isContentHidden\" data-wp-class--show=\"state.isContentVisible\" data-wp-init=\"callbacks.setButtonStyles\" data-wp-on--click=\"actions.showLightbox\" data-wp-on--load=\"callbacks.setButtonStyles\" data-wp-on-window--resize=\"callbacks.setButtonStyles\" src=\"https:\/\/wp-media.bikehub.co.za\/production\/uploads\/2024\/05\/In-the-Sticks-Gravel-Series-launch.jpg\" alt=\"\" class=\"wp-image-68338\" srcset=\"https:\/\/wp-media.bikehub.co.za\/production\/uploads\/2024\/05\/In-the-Sticks-Gravel-Series-launch.jpg 1800w, https:\/\/wp-media.bikehub.co.za\/production\/uploads\/2024\/05\/In-the-Sticks-Gravel-Series-launch-300x225.jpg 300w, https:\/\/wp-media.bikehub.co.za\/production\/uploads\/2024\/05\/In-the-Sticks-Gravel-Series-launch-768x576.jpg 768w, https:\/\/wp-media.bikehub.co.za\/production\/uploads\/2024\/05\/In-the-Sticks-Gravel-Series-launch-1400x1050.jpg 1400w, https:\/\/wp-media.bikehub.co.za\/production\/uploads\/2024\/05\/In-the-Sticks-Gravel-Series-launch-1536x1152.jpg 1536w\" sizes=\"auto, (max-width: 1800px) 100vw, 1800px\" \/><button\n\t\t\tclass=\"lightbox-trigger\"\n\t\t\ttype=\"button\"\n\t\t\taria-haspopup=\"dialog\"\n\t\t\taria-label=\"Enlarge\"\n\t\t\tdata-wp-init=\"callbacks.initTriggerButton\"\n\t\t\tdata-wp-on--click=\"actions.showLightbox\"\n\t\t\tdata-wp-style--right=\"state.imageButtonRight\"\n\t\t\tdata-wp-style--top=\"state.imageButtonTop\"\n\t\t>\n\t\t\t<svg xmlns=\"http:\/\/www.w3.org\/2000\/svg\" width=\"12\" height=\"12\" fill=\"none\" viewBox=\"0 0 12 12\">\n\t\t\t\t<path fill=\"#fff\" d=\"M2 0a2 2 0 0 0-2 2v2h1.5V2a.5.5 0 0 1 .5-.5h2V0H2Zm2 10.5H2a.5.5 0 0 1-.5-.5V8H0v2a2 2 0 0 0 2 2h2v-1.5ZM8 12v-1.5h2a.5.5 0 0 0 .5-.5V8H12v2a2 2 0 0 1-2 2H8Zm2-12a2 2 0 0 1 2 2v2h-1.5V2a.5.5 0 0 0-.5-.5H8V0h2Z\" \/>\n\t\t\t<\/svg>\n\t\t<\/button><\/figure>\n\n\n\n<p>Since it was given official International Cycling Union (UCI) discipline status in 2022, Gravel Racing is enjoying remarkable global growth. And South Africa is riding that wave. The launch of In the Sticks Gravel Series adds greater structure to the discipline, which has attracted a combination of hardcore road racers, seasoned mountain bike racers and endurance racing enthusiasts.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>\u201cUnfortunately, for various reasons, road racing has taken a knock in South Africa, particularly in the Gauteng province. But Gravel Racing is going some way to picking up that slack and in order to maintain that momentum, there needs to be guaranteed high quality events,\u201d said Kyle Mitchell.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>\u201cWe (myself and my close community) decided that we need to make a difference and ensure that we create a Gravel Race series that offers the Elite and Professional racers good incentives and rewards as well as delivering well-organised, safe, reliable events for the more recreational riders,\u201d added Mitchell.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>\u201cWe are passionate bicycle racers ourselves and we own and manage the Honeycomb Pro Cycling team. We want teams like ours and other privateer racers to have the right kind of events to inspire them. We decided on a series of five events so that there\u2019s a podium battle at each event on a different route as well as overall prizes for consistency across the events,\u201d added Mitchell.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>Points will be allocated at each round of the 2025 Series right down to 30<sup>th<\/sup> position in the Elite Men and Women\u2019s divisions. Each round of the In the Sticks Series will offer R100&nbsp;000 in cash prize money. This will be split equally between men and women with the overall winners earning R25&nbsp;000 each. Cycling South Africa age categories for Sub-Veteran, Veteran, Master and Grand Master men and women will also be accommodated and rewarded.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>\u201cHaving a 160km high-profile race each month through Autumn and Winter in Gauteng is a great way to keep riders motivated.
